Namekagon River Visitor Center
The Namekagon Visitor Center is operated by the National Park Service. The center features new exhibits including a life size replica sturgeon, interactive and hands on exhibits, and a diorama featuring animals along the Namekagon. A park ranger is available to answer any questions you may have regarding the Namekagon River.
